At a basic level, forecasting Oracle performance is absolutely essential for every DBA to understand and perform. When performance begins to degrade, it’s the DBA who hears about it, and it’s the DBA who’s supposed to fix it. It’s the DBA who has the most intimate knowledge of the database server, so shouldn’t they be able to forecast performance? When a bunch of new users are going be added to a system, it’s the DBA who is quickly asked, “That’s not going to be a problem, is it?” So DBAs need the ability to quickly forecast performance. Low precision forecasting can be done very quickly and it is a great way to get started forecasting Oracle performance.
This paper is a very brief introduction to forecasting Oracle performance. There is much more I could write about performance forecasting. (That’s why I am writing a book entitled
Forecasting Oracle Performance
due in early 2007.) Understanding the essentials of performance forecasting will allow any DBA to quickly and confidently perform low precision forecasts.
In the first part of this paper, I’ll lay the foundational groundwork. I’ll then concentrate on the CPU subsystem, then the IO subsystem. Finally, I’ll bring everything together and discuss developing risk mitigating strategies and managing service levels. So here we go...
